Behind and to Your Left

Standing back, up on the stage
I can't, nor want to, disengage
My eyes locked on you as you sing
You know that I'd do anything 
To play with you, us side by side
The songs we love, I'll be the guide
And jog your memory with a tune
I'll be the jukebox in the room
I'll start with something that I know
You'll pick it up and then we'll go
On flights of whimsy, musically 
Where they'll end? Who knows, we'll see
Amazing, this would be with you
So effortless, and easy too
